Ephesians 4:31-32
New American Bible (Revised Edition)
31 All bitterness, fury, anger, shouting, and reviling must be removed from you, along with all malice.(A) 32 [And] be kind to one another, compassionate, forgiving one another as God has forgiven you in Christ.(B)

Ephesians 4:31-32
New Revised Standard Version, Anglicised Catholic Edition
31 Put away from you all bitterness and wrath and anger and wrangling and slander, together with all malice, 32 and be kind to one another, tender-hearted, forgiving one another, as God in Christ has forgiven you.[a]

Ephesians 4:31-32
Good News Translation
31 Get rid of all bitterness, passion, and anger. No more shouting or insults, no more hateful feelings of any sort. 32 (A)Instead, be kind and tender-hearted to one another, and forgive one another, as God has forgiven you through Christ.

Ephesians 4:31-32
New International Version
31 Get rid of(A) all bitterness, rage and anger, brawling and slander, along with every form of malice.(B) 32 Be kind and compassionate to one another,(C) forgiving each other, just as in Christ God forgave you.(D)
